Alles lesenThis reunion show features the five surviving members of Monty Python, with Graham Chapman's ashes in attendance. The Pythons look back at their work and receive an American Film Industry award. It also features some memorable moments, including when Gilliam "accidently" kicked over the urn. Hosted by Robert Klein and featuring a cameo by Eddie Izzard.

Nothing at all, as a given of course, is taken too seriously with the accounts of their histories (though Gilliam gives a cool tale of the first reception of 'Holy Grail' at the premiere), and there is a genuinely uproarious story of visiting a concentration camp during their trip to film the German sketch. In short, it's an hour long trip into the Python world as only they could tell it and show it, but one wishes it could've been longer; Klein could've asked some better questions as well. On the other hand, it is technically an awards show (another element Cleese and Idle and the other play with in their acceptance speech), so it's hard to really dig in like say the autobiography of the Pythons does. To put it another way, for a reunion show it could do a lot worse. Three cheers for Graham's ashes!

- PatzerHost Robert Klein claims that Monty Python made four movies (Die wunderbare Welt der Schwerkraft (1971), Die Ritter der Kokosnuß (1975), Das Leben des Brian (1979), and Der Sinn des Lebens (1983)). They actually made five movies; he forgot about Monty Python Live at the Hollywood Bowl (1982).
Klein was differentiating between following a written script (i.e., "made" a movie) vs. filming a live performance (i.e., no scriptwriter).
